Plain-English summary
(This measure has not been amended since it was introduced. The summary of that version is repeated here.)
Applauds the Civil Air Patrol (CAP) for 75 years of continuous service.
Recognizes the critical emergency services, training support, and mission capabilities that the CAP offers state and national homeland security agencies, as well as the Armed Forces.
Commends the more than 23,500 youth and 32,500 adult volunteers of the CAP.
